Who is Frank Fritz on American Pickers?
Frank Fritz is a well-known American reality television personality, best known for his role as one of the co-hosts of the History Channel's popular series, American Pickers.
Since its debut in 2010, American Pickers has followed the adventures of Fritz and his co-host, Mike Wolfe, as they travel across the United States in search of hidden treasures and forgotten relics. Fritz's expertise in antiques and collectibles, combined with his infectious enthusiasm and Midwestern charm, have made him a fan favorite. Along with Wolfe, Fritz has helped to popularize the hobby of picking and has introduced viewers to the fascinating world of antique collecting.
Fritz's passion for history and his keen eye for valuable items have contributed to the success of American Pickers, which has become one of the most-watched non-fiction series on cable television.
